Understanding Calahonda's Climate: A Year-Round Delight
First things first, let's talk about the general climate. Calahonda enjoys a Mediterranean climate, which means you can generally expect warm, dry summers and mild, wet winters. This makes it a pretty sweet spot for vacationers year-round. You know, you can chill on the beach, explore the local shops, and enjoy some seriously delicious food anytime you like. The average annual temperature hovers around a comfortable 18°C (64°F), making it a pleasant destination even during the cooler months. When we talk about the Calahonda Spain weather, you should always keep in mind that sunshine is practically guaranteed throughout the year, with a whopping average of over 300 days of sunshine! That's a lot of Vitamin D, guys! However, it's not all sunshine and roses. Rainfall is more common during the winter months, typically from November to March. But don't let that put you off! Even during these months, the temperatures remain relatively mild, and you'll still get plenty of sunny days to enjoy. The coastal location also means that you can expect a refreshing sea breeze, which can be a lifesaver during the hot summer days. Spring in Calahonda (March to May)
Spring in Calahonda is a real treat! The weather gradually warms up, the days get longer, and the landscapes burst into life with vibrant colors. Average temperatures range from 15°C to 22°C (59°F to 72°F), making it ideal for outdoor activities. You can enjoy long walks along the beach, explore the local hiking trails, or simply relax at a beachfront café. Rainfall is relatively low during this season, so you can expect plenty of sunshine. Summer in Calahonda (June to August)
Summer in Calahonda is when the town truly comes alive! The Calahonda Spain weather during summer is characterized by hot, sunny days and warm evenings. Temperatures can soar up to 30°C (86°F) or even higher, so be prepared for some serious heat. This is the perfect time for swimming, sunbathing, and enjoying water sports. The beaches are packed with tourists and locals alike, creating a lively and vibrant atmosphere. The sea is at its warmest, making it perfect for taking a refreshing dip. However, it's also the busiest time of year, so you'll want to book your accommodation and activities in advance. The Calahonda Spain weather during this period also means that you should stay hydrated, wear sunscreen, and seek shade during the hottest hours of the day. Autumn in Calahonda (September to November)
As the summer heat subsides, autumn brings a sense of calm and tranquility to Calahonda. The Calahonda Spain weather during autumn is still warm and sunny, with average temperatures ranging from 18°C to 25°C (64°F to 77°F). This is a fantastic time to visit if you prefer milder temperatures and fewer crowds. You can still enjoy swimming, sunbathing, and exploring the area, but without the hustle and bustle of the summer months. The sea remains warm well into September, making it a great time for water activities. As the season progresses, you can expect more rainfall, particularly in November. Winter in Calahonda (December to February)
Winter in Calahonda is mild compared to many other parts of Europe. The Calahonda Spain weather during winter is characterized by mild temperatures, with average highs of around 15°C to 18°C (59°F to 64°F). While you won't be sunbathing, you can still enjoy pleasant walks along the beach and explore the local attractions. Rainfall is more frequent during this season, but you can still expect plenty of sunny days. It's a great time to escape the cold weather and enjoy the relaxed atmosphere of Calahonda. The Calahonda Spain weather during winter means you will need to pack warmer clothes, but you won't need to worry about snow.
